bmarinemx Posted September 16, 2020 Report Share Posted September 16, 2020 Hey Guys, Just Looking to confirm the settings for the Trigger setup on the following, Engine is a Tl1000s , V twin, Firing 0 and 270 degrees Cam is one pulse per rev, Flywheel has 4 pulse per rev, with one being longer ( all rising edge are equal ) Ignition trace is cylinder no.1 Cheers Brendon Suzuki_TL1000S_1997_20200218-0001.psdata Suzuki_TL1000S_1997_20200916-0001.psdata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Adamw Posted September 16, 2020 Report Share Posted September 16, 2020 Hmmm, that is a tricky one. Off the top of my head I dont think we support that at present. That long tooth is going to make it tricky as there is a zero crossing in the middle of it. Do you already have a G4+? I think there would be a better chance of making this engine work with a G4X. bmarinemx Posted September 16, 2020 Author Report Share Posted September 16, 2020 Hey Adam, Yes I do already have the ecu, tdc is actually near the middle of the pulse before tge long one, does the ecu trigger from the zero crossover or the rising edge? Maybe I could shorten the tooth?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Adamw Posted September 16, 2020 Report Share Posted September 16, 2020 For reluctors it always triggers off the falling edge when it crosses zero volts. The falling edge is the only edge that is suitable for triggering in that pattern - the position of the rising edge would change with engine speed (waveform gets taller/teeth get wider as RPM increases) Yes, I think if you shortened that long tooth so you had 4 teeth the same size, 90deg apart that should work. bmarinemx 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
